Description
A hearty and flavorful grilled steak bowl featuring tender beef, vibrant grilled zucchini, and a creamy herb sauce, perfect for family gatherings or quick weeknight dinners.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 pound Flank, Ribeye, or New York Strip steak
- 2 medium Zucchini
- 2 tablespoons Olive Oil
- 1 teaspoon Garlic Powder
- 1 teaspoon Onion Powder
- 1 tablespoon Dijon Mustard
- 1 cup Sour Cream or Greek Yogurt
- 2 tablespoons Fresh Herbs (Chives or Parsley)
- 2 cups Cooked Rice or Mashed Potatoes
Instructions
- Preheat the grill or grill pan over medium heat and brush with olive oil.
- Slice zucchini and toss with olive oil, garlic powder, onion powder, salt, and pepper.
- Grill zucchini for about 5-7 minutes on each side until tender.
- Pat steak dry, rub with olive oil, salt, and pepper.
- Grill steak for about 4-5 minutes per side (to medium-rare).
- Mix sour cream or Greek yogurt with Dijon mustard and chopped fresh herbs for the sauce.
- Let steak rest for a few minutes before slicing against the grain.
- Serve over cooked rice or mashed potatoes with grilled zucchini and herb sauce on top.
Notes
For a vegetarian version, substitute steak with grilled portobello mushrooms or seasoned tofu.
